Kharchaula Nankar
Kharchaula Nankar is a village located in Bansi tehsil of Siddharthnagar district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 26km away from sub-district headquarter Bansi (tehsildar office) and 5km away from district headquarter Siddharthnagar. As per 2009 stats, Kharchaula Nankar village is also a gram panchayat.

About Kharchaula Nankar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kharchaula Nankar is 177053. The village spans a total geographical area of 23.18 hectares. Siddharthnagar is nearest town to Kharchaula Nankar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 5km away.

Population of Kharchaula Nankar
According to the 2011 Census, Kharchaula Nankar has a total population of about 726, with approximately 386 males and 340 females. The sex ratio is around 880 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 83 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 174 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 61.98%, with male literacy at about 73.83% and female literacy near 48.53%. There are around 100 households in the village. Connectivity of Kharchaula Nankar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kharchaula Nankar. As per the 2011 stats, Kharchaula Nankar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
